Calgary homeowners face a practical choice when upgrading residential attic insulation: blown-in loose-fill or fibreglass batts. The best option depends on your home’s age, attic configuration, and existing conditions, rather than one material being universally superior.
Blown-in insulation typically performs better in retrofit situations – older homes with irregular joist spacing, numerous obstructions, or patchwork framing. The loose-fill material conforms around obstacles and fills gaps that batts cannot reach, providing more complete coverage where it matters most.
Batt insulation works efficiently in new construction or attics with standard joist spacing, minimal obstructions, and good accessibility. Installation is straightforward when conditions are ideal.

What Are Blown-In and Batt Insulation?
These two insulation types use different materials and installation methods, which directly impact their performance in Calgary attics.
Blown-In Insulation Characteristics
Blown-in insulation consists of loose-fill material installed using specialized pneumatic equipment. The most common material for Calgary attics is fibreglass, though cellulose is also available. A professional installer uses a hose to blow the material into your attic space, where it settles around obstacles and fills irregular spaces.
This installation method creates seamless coverage without gaps. The material flows around ductwork, electrical wiring, and roof trusses. Typical professional installations by residential insulation specialists in Calgary vary widely with attic access, crew size, and prep work. For many average attics (no major removals or repairs), blown-in jobs can often be completed in a few hours, while full batt installations (including cutting/trimming around obstacles) commonly take longer.
Always get a time estimate from the contractor for the specific house. Industry cost/time guides show large variability; expect anything from a few hours to a full day for a 1,000–2,000 sq. ft. attic, depending on conditions.
Batt Insulation Characteristics
Batt insulation comes in pre-cut blankets or rolls, typically fibreglass wrapped in paper or foil facing. Standard widths fit between roof joists spaced 16 or 24 inches apart. Installation involves laying batts between joists, cutting pieces to fit around obstacles, and ensuring proper placement without compression.
Homeowners can install batts themselves, though achieving proper coverage requires attention to detail. Gaps around obstacles and compressed areas reduce effectiveness. Professional installation takes 6-8 hours for the same 1,500 square foot space.

How Do These Insulation Types Perform in Calgary’s Extreme Temperatures?
Calgary’s climate features large seasonal swings (record temperatures have ranged from far below −30°C in extreme historic events and above +30°C in summer heat events). Typical annual heating-degree days for Calgary are in the neighbourhood of 4,200–4,800 HDD (base 18°C), depending on the dataset and year; this is why higher attic R-values are cost-effective in the region. This climate demands high-performing insulation that maintains effectiveness year-round.
Thermal Performance Differences
Both insulation types can achieve the R-50 to R-60 values required for Calgary homes. However, the method of achieving these values affects real-world performance.
Blown-in insulation maintains consistent R-values across the entire attic surface because it fills every cavity and corner. Natural Resources Canada guidance notes that continuous, well-installed insulation reduces heat losses and limits thermal bridging; installers should follow NRCan and product manufacturer best practices to minimize gaps and bridging.
Batt insulation performs well when installed correctly, but field studies reveal common problems. Field studies and industry research show that improperly fitted batt insulation (gaps, compression, misfits around obstacles) is a common cause of underperformance in retrofit installations. Small gaps and compression can substantially reduce effective thermal resistance.
Some technical reports demonstrate that even narrow gaps and thermal bridging can halve the effective resistance in localized areas, but the exact percentage loss depends on gap size, location, and airflow. For practical guidance and evidence on the performance impact of gaps and thermal bridging, see Natural Resources Canada and building science summaries of thermal bridging impacts.
Long-Term Performance Considerations
Blown-in insulation settles 2-3% during the first year after installation. Quality installers compensate by adding extra material to maintain target R-values. After initial settling, the material remains stable for 20-25 years.
Batt insulation maintains its thickness if installed without compression. However, moisture exposure from roof leaks or condensation can cause sagging. Calgary’s dry climate reduces this risk compared to more humid regions.

Calgary Financing & Investment Analysis
Calgary homeowners can finance insulation upgrades through the City’s Clean Energy Improvement Program (CEIP), which offers low-interest financing and direct cost reductions. Professional residential attic insulation contractors registered with CEIP handle the application process and coordinate financing approval.
CEIP Program Benefits:
- Finance up to 100% of project costs at 3.75% interest (2025 rate)
- Receive a 10% discount applied directly to the total amount owed
- Repay conveniently through the property tax bill over up to 20 years
- No penalties for early payoff
- Financing transfers with the property if you sell

Which Insulation Type is Right for Your Calgary Home?
The best choice depends on your home’s specific conditions, not a one-size-fits-all recommendation. Three factors matter most: your home’s age and attic configuration, existing air leakage issues, and installation approach.
When Blown-In Insulation Makes Sense
Blown-in insulation offers superior performance in these situations:
- Existing Homes Built Before 2010: Older Calgary homes typically have irregular attic spaces with numerous obstacles. Pipes, ductwork, electrical wiring, and roof trusses create difficult-to-insulate areas. Blown-in material flows around these obstacles without leaving gaps.
- Attics with Air Leakage Problems: If you notice ice dams on your roof edges, uneven snow melt patterns, or drafts near ceiling fixtures, air leakage is likely occurring. Professional attic insulation services combine air-sealing with blown-in installation to address both issues simultaneously.
- Irregular Joist Spacing: Many homes have joists spaced at non-standard intervals or attics with varying ceiling heights. Blown-in insulation accommodates these variations without custom cutting or fitting.
- Time-Constrained Homeowners: Professional installation takes 4-6 hours, and you can use your home normally during and immediately after installation.
When Batt Insulation Makes Sense
Batt insulation provides better value in specific circumstances:
- New Construction or Recent Renovations: Homes with clean, accessible attics, standard joist spacing, and minimal obstacles allow proper batt installation. New construction offers the ideal environment because installers can place batts before ductwork and electrical systems complicate the space.
- Budget-Focused Projects: If professional attic insulation costs exceed your budget and you have moderate DIY skills, batts offer a more manageable self-installation option. However, be realistic about achieving proper coverage – improper installation negates any cost savings through reduced thermal performance.
- Future Attic Access Needs: Homeowners planning to access their attic regularly for storage or maintenance may prefer batts. Walking on blown-in insulation compresses the material and creates permanent low spots that reduce effectiveness.

Why Insulation Alone Isn’t Enough
Many Calgary homeowners discover that adding insulation doesn’t solve all their comfort and energy problems. Three interconnected systems work together to create an efficient attic: air-sealing, insulation, and ventilation.
The Three-Part System
- Air-Sealing: Before adding any insulation, contractors should seal air leakage paths. Common leak points include recessed lights, plumbing penetrations, electrical boxes, and gaps around chimneys. Even R-60 insulation performs poorly if warm air flows through unsealed gaps into your attic.
- Insulation: After air-sealing, the insulation layer provides thermal resistance. This barrier slows heat transfer between your heated living space and the cold attic. Both blown-in and batt insulation serve this purpose when installed properly.
- Ventilation: Calgary’s cold winters create conditions for moisture problems if attics lack proper ventilation. Warm, moist air from bathrooms, kitchens, and living spaces can migrate into attics. Without adequate ventilation, this moisture condenses on cold roof sheathing, potentially causing mould growth or wood rot.
Building-code ventilation rules require balanced intake (soffits) and exhaust (ridge/roof) ventilation. The common code basis is 1/150 net free ventilating area (unless an exception applies, in which case 1/300 net free area may be permitted when certain conditions, such as a vapour retarder, are present). Check the National Building Code – Alberta Edition or manufacturer guidance for project-specific requirements.
